The East Alabama Society for Human Resource Management (EASHRM) is an affiliate of the Society for Human Resource Management (SHRM). For more information on the national professional organization, log on to http://www.shrm.org/.

We are a not-for-profit professional organization for Human Resource practitioners in and around East Central Alabama. Founded in 1973, the organization serves its membership by providing professional development opportunities and information relevant to the ever changing environment of human resource management.
